Teletherapy refers to therapy that is provided by a licensed therapist via a secure video connection. Modern-day technology can now connect therapists with clients, no matter the distance or situation.
- 02
Through a secure platform, experienced therapists work with clients via an internet connection, web portal, and two-way live video. Through the platform, the client can interact with the therapist just as he/she would if it was an in-person session. The teletherapy opportunities are vast! If you have used any type of video calling on your cell phone then you know how the foundation of live video works in teletherapy! Teletherapy sessions are identical to face-to-face sessions, except, instead of in person, you’re on a two-way video call.

Luckily, there has been a lot of research on telepractice as it continues to grow as a service delivery model. Research has found very few differences between telepractice and traditional in-person therapy.

If you have a computer, a microphone, and a camera (which most computers/laptops have automatically now), you’re set! You’ll also need a strong internet connection. As long as you have those items, you can engage in teletherapy sessions. You can also access sessions from your phone as our Simple Practice software offers a Telehealth App.

Convenience! You don’t have to leave your home or feel like you need to clean up for a clinician to visit - you don’t even have to put on shoes if that’s not your thing.
Built-in social distancing. With our recent worldwide health concerns due to COVID-19, teletherapy has become a popular and highly successful service delivery model that keeps everyone safe.
